Do they remove nipples during a boob job?

No, in most breast lifts or reductions, surgeons keep the nipple attached to a pedicle (a piece of tissue with blood vessels/nerves) and reposition it, rather than removing it, to preserve sensation and viability. Nipple removal (free nipple graft) is rare and only used in extreme cases, such as severe drooping or very large breasts, where traditional methods aren't feasible, and it often results in loss of sensation.

Do they take your nipples off during top surgery?

The nipples and areolas are removed, reshaped, and then replaced (if desired) to achieve a more masculine appearance. The nipples will not have sensation immediately after surgery. Patients may regain some nipple sensation after six to 12 months, but they may be less sensitive than before.

What happens to your nipples when you get implants?

Nipples may point upwards or downwards

While this can be concerning, it is generally caused by swelling or the initial placement of the implants. After the breasts have settled into their permanent position and the swelling has dissipated, your nipples should return to their original position as well.

What is the 45 55 breast rule?

The "45 55 breast rule" refers to a widely studied aesthetic ideal where the breast volume is split with 45% in the upper pole (above the nipple) and 55% in the lower pole (below the nipple), creating a naturally sloped, teardrop shape rather than a round, full look. This ratio, established by plastic surgeon research, is consistently rated as most attractive by men, women, and surgeons across different demographics, supporting its use as a benchmark in breast augmentation for natural-looking results.

Do nipples grow back if you lose them?

Nipples do not naturally regrow after removal. However, surgeons can recreate nipples using techniques like local tissue flaps, grafts, or 3D tattooing. These methods provide a realistic appearance but do not restore function.

What is the regret rate for breast implants?

The percentage of patients reporting regret ranged from 0 to 47.1 ​% in breast reconstruction, 5.1–9.1 ​% in breast augmentation, and 10.82–33.3 ​% in body contouring.

What is the ideal areola size?

The two sexes disagreed slightly on the ideal diameter of the nipple. The average areolae around 30–40 mm were favored by women. Men were more in favor of a smaller areolae of 30 mm. A small areola was found to symbolize youthfulness as it grows with maturation and pregnancies [8].

Why do my nipples stay erect?

Known as nipple hardening, nipple erections can occur for various reasons from a change in temperature to elevated levels of oestrogen and progesterone when pregnant or breastfeeding. Other causes of nipple hardening include arousal, a result of your menstrual cycle or sensitivity caused by piercings.
